About This File

This page contains all publicly available savefiles that were dumped from original FireRed carts, which were used to distribute MYSTRY Mew by direct trade. The distribution took place at Toys R Us stores in the United States on 30 November 2006, for only three hours from 12 - 3 pm.

Each savefile is credited to who supplied it online. The recently acquired savefile that provided the missing remainder of the boxed 420 Mews is credited to PP.org, for appreciation to the group effort of those that helped obtain and pay for it.

Can MYSTRY Mew be claimed on a FireRed cartridge? I'm seeing almost all Mews in the save file came from Ruby. I'm doing a Living Dex and I need a Mew from Kanto Region. But when I change the game when it came from, it says it doesn't have an event like that in FR.

MYSTRY Mew is a trade event, meaning you can't change the origin game, as they're all already preset to Ruby.

So the Mew Distributor has a Ruby game and trades it to event goers? 

No. The FireRed (as attached) was the distribution cart.
Or one of the carts with a bunch of cloned saves (cloned by Ninty/GameFreak)

Thing is, they generated the Mew's with the origin game, even though it was distributed via FireRed.

Regardless, it was traded away to other players via a FireRed cart, and the Mew was preset to Ruby as origin game.
